Magpie Waterproof Masking Tape is a 63gsm yellow saturated crepe paper tape built for genuinely demanding masking work, not just light-duty painting jobs. Its water resistance and heat rating — up to 90°C for up to 30 minutes — are what make it a trusted choice among panel beaters and auto painters, who need a tape that survives solvent exposure, moisture and the heat of bake cycles or infrared drying without curling, lifting or splintering.

The rubber solvent adhesive is engineered for a specific balance: high tack and instant adhesion while masking, but clean, mess-free removal afterward across car bodies, plastic, glass and rubber. That combination matters most on a finished paint job, where adhesive residue left behind by a lower-grade tape can mean extra clean-up work or even surface damage during removal.

The 63gsm crepe paper weight is a deliberate middle ground: heavy enough to resist tearing during removal, but light and conformable enough to follow the curves of a car body panel without lifting at the edges. A too-heavy tape struggles to conform to curved surfaces, while a too-light tape tears during removal and leaves fragments behind — getting that balance right is what separates a genuinely automotive-grade masking tape from a general-purpose one repurposed for the job.
